My name is Christian Kietzmann. I was born in 1977 and grew up in Ritterhude near Bremen. After attending a specialised secondary school for design and then obtaining my vocational diploma in 2002, I started studying design at Münster University of Applied Sciences. My original career aspiration was to focus on illustrations and to design children’s books. However, in the course of my studies, I mainly discovered ambitions for screen design and thus started to acquire various skills in programming, too. That way, I wanted to enable myself to realise my own ideas in order to be as independent as possible from external programmers.
After extensive travelling through my favorite country, Finland, I designed and programmed an interactive multimedia CD-Rom about Finland for my diploma thesis in the field of media design. This allowed me to make a much longed-for dream come true. I have been a graduated designer since the summer of 2009.
Since long ago I have not been able to imagine anything better than working as a freelance graphic designer. Therefore, I am now trying step by step to get the ball rolling to become professionally self-employed.
